Internal Memo — Closure of the Kestwick Office. To the Board: Hollan & Prell will close its Kestwick satellite office at the end of next quarter. The site houses six staff, all of whom will be offered remote arrangements or relocation to Dunmere. Lease termination costs are within reserve, and annual savings are estimated at a mid-six-figure sum. Client coverage in the region will continue through the Dunmere team. Strategic context follows in the confidential note below.

management briefing: Only 7 of the 100 pilot accounts renewed Zorath, so a churn review is set for April 15.

The Fernwhistle Digest API lets plugin authors schedule batch email digests on behalf of workspace users. Create a schedule with POST /v1/digests, supplying a cron expression, timezone, and template slug. Schedules are evaluated every five minutes; overlapping runs are skipped, not queued. Each digest run is idempotent within a 24-hour window keyed by schedule ID. Rate limits apply per plugin. All calls must include the bearer credential that appears below.

login token, yajeg-fawif: eyJhbGciOiJIUzI1NiIsInR5cCI6IkpXVCJ9.eyJzdWIiOiIEdPQYnZXaZIn0.HSRTnYZBx0Qc

Ticket ref: basement archive room, Dunmore Annex. Reported issue: the dehumidifier in the archive room has been tripping the circuit overnight, and the motion-sensor lighting is not resetting afterwards. Night shift: please check the room once per round, confirm the dehumidifier is running, and note the humidity reading on the wall gauge in the log sheet by the door. Do not move any boxes from the shelving marked with red tags. The archive door is on the secondary keypad; enter using the code below.

badge for fafof-yajef: bdg-JTFOG-95442